#033b14 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#033b14 is composed of 1.2% red, 23.1%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.1% yellow and 76.9% black. It has a hue angle of 138.2 degrees, a saturation of 90.3% and a lightness of 12.2%. #033b14 color hex could be obtained by blending #067628 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

Shades and Tints of #033b14
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000301 is the darkest color, while #effef4 is the lightest one.
